> The commandline you posted was still wrong, it should have been:
> ecasound -f:16,2,44100 -i resample,22050,ghostrider.mp3 -o
> jack,system
This works - ever other time I use it, and exits without playing and
with no error message every other time. Interesting .... I should
perhaps report a bug somewhere.
